Witryna14 cze 2024 · Horsfield tortoises are naturally herbivores, browsing on up to 200 varieties of different plants, most of which we consider to be “weeds”. In captivity therefore, naturally grown pesticide free weeds should make up at least 75-80% diet, with the remaining 20-25% being certain palatable greens. Being warm is no sign of life for a reptile, they are always the same temperature as their environment. You could put her under a heat bulb or soak her in lukewarm water, but if she still shows no reaction, she is most likely dead. Jan 28, 2015. #3.
